Temperature (hi/lo) and Rainfall (inches) | ||||||||||||
| Jan | Feb | Mar | Apr | May | Jun | Jul | Aug | Sep | Oct | Nov | Dec |
San Jose, Costa Rica | ||||||||||||
temp | 73/59 | 75/59 | 77/60 | 78/60 | 78/62 | 78/62 | 77/62 | 77/62 | 76/60 | 77/60 | 75/60 | 73/59 |
rainfall | 0.3 | 0.2 | 0.3 | 1.7 | 9.0 | 11.5 | 8.7 | 10.0 | 13.5 | 13.5 | 5.7 | 1.6 |
Tortuguero | ||||||||||||
temp | 88/68 | 88/68 | 87/69 | 87/71 | 87/71 | 87/71 | 88/71 | 86/71 | 87/71 | 87/71 | 85/69 | 88/69 |
rainfall | 12.7 | 8.5 | 8.1 | 11.1 | 11.4 | 13.8 | 14.1 | 14.4 | 6.8 | 8.4 | 15.9 | 17.8 |
Pacific Coast | ||||||||||||
temp | 96/71 | 96/71 | 95/73 | 95/73 | 91/76 | 89/73 | 91/73 | 91/73 | 89/73 | 89/73 | 89/73 | 91/71 |
rainfall | .2 | .2 | .2 | 1.5 | 7.7 | 9.1 | 6.3 | 9.1 | 11.9 | 10.9 | 4.9 | 1.2 |
Casual wear is suggested for sightseeing and daytime travelling. Dress code for evenings is casual. Suit jackets for men and dresses for women are never required on the tour. It is recommended to wear drip-dry clothing in the rain forest. Shirts with long sleeves and long pants are recommended for rain forest and cloud forest hikes. Pants that zip at the knee to convert into shorts are very comfortable in the rain forest.
